* And Abimelech the son of Jerubbaal went to Shechem unto his mother 's brethren , and communed with them , and with all the family of the house of his mother 's father , saying , * Speak , I pray you , in the ears of all the men of Shechem , Whether is better for you , either that all the sons of Jerubbaal , which are threescore and ten persons , reign over you , or that one reign over you ? remember also that I am your bone and your flesh . * And his mother 's brethren spake of him in the ears of all the men of Shechem all these words : and their hearts inclined to follow Abimelech ; for they said , He is our brother . * And they gave him threescore and ten pieces of silver out of the house of Baalberith , wherewith Abimelech hired vain and light persons , which followed him . * And he went unto his father 's house at Ophrah , and slew his brethren the sons of Jerubbaal , being threescore and ten persons , upon one stone : notwithstanding yet Jotham the youngest son of Jerubbaal was left ; for he hid himself . * And all the men of Shechem gathered together , and all the house of Millo , and went , and made Abimelech king , by the plain of the pillar that was in Shechem . * And when they told it to Jotham , he went and stood in the top of mount Gerizim , and lifted up his voice , and cried , and said unto them , Hearken unto me , ye men of Shechem , that God may hearken unto you . * The trees went forth on a time to anoint a king over them ; and they said unto the olive tree , Reign thou over us . * But the olive tree said unto them , Should I leave my fatness , wherewith by me they honour God and man , and go to be promoted over the trees ? * And the trees said to the fig tree , Come thou , and reign over us . * But the fig tree said unto them , Should I forsake my sweetness , and my good fruit , and go to be promoted over the trees ? * Then said the trees unto the vine , Come thou , and reign over us . * And the vine said unto them , Should I leave my wine , which cheereth God and man , and go to be promoted over the trees ? * Then said all the trees unto the bramble , Come thou , and reign over us . * And the bramble said unto the trees , If in truth ye anoint me king over you , then come and put your trust in my shadow : and if not , let fire come out of the bramble , and devour the cedars of Lebanon . * Now therefore , if ye have done truly and sincerely , in that ye have made Abimelech king , and if ye have dealt well with Jerubbaal and his house , and have done unto him according to the deserving of his hands ; * (For my father fought for you , and adventured his life far , and delivered you out of the hand of Midian : * And ye are risen up against my father 's house this day , and have slain his sons , threescore and ten persons , upon one stone , and have made Abimelech , the son of his maidservant , king over the men of Shechem , because he is your brother ;) * If ye then have dealt truly and sincerely with Jerubbaal and with his house this day , then rejoice ye in Abimelech , and let him also rejoice in you : * But if not , let fire come out from Abimelech , and devour the men of Shechem , and the house of Millo ; and let fire come out from the men of Shechem , and from the house of Millo , and devour Abimelech . * And Jotham ran away , and fled , and went to Beer , and dwelt there , for fear of Abimelech his brother . * When Abimelech had reigned three years over Israel , * Then God sent an evil spirit between Abimelech and the men of Shechem ; and the men of Shechem dealt treacherously with Abimelech : * That the cruelty done to the threescore and ten sons of Jerubbaal might come , and their blood be laid upon Abimelech their brother , which slew them ; and upon the men of Shechem , which aided him in the killing of his brethren . * And the men of Shechem set liers in wait for him in the top of the mountains , and they robbed all that came along that way by them : and it was told Abimelech . * And Gaal the son of Ebed came with his brethren , and went over to Shechem : and the men of Shechem put their confidence in him . * And they went out into the fields , and gathered their vineyards , and trode the grapes , and made merry , and went into the house of their god , and did eat and drink , and cursed Abimelech . * And Gaal the son of Ebed said , Who is Abimelech , and who is Shechem , that we should serve him ? is not he the son of Jerubbaal ? and Zebul his officer ? serve the men of Hamor the father of Shechem : for why should we serve him ? * And would to God this people were under my hand ! then would I remove Abimelech . And he said to Abimelech , Increase thine army , and come out . * And when Zebul the ruler of the city heard the words of Gaal the son of Ebed , his anger was kindled . * And he sent messengers unto Abimelech privily , saying , Behold , Gaal the son of Ebed and his brethren be come to Shechem ; and , behold , they fortify the city against thee . * Now therefore up by night , thou and the people that is with thee , and lie in wait in the field : * And it shall be , that in the morning , as soon as the sun is up , thou shalt rise early , and set upon the city : and , behold , when he and the people that is with him come out against thee , then mayest thou do to them as thou shalt find occasion . * And Abimelech rose up , and all the people that were with him , by night , and they laid wait against Shechem in four companies . * And Gaal the son of Ebed went out , and stood in the entering of the gate of the city : and Abimelech rose up , and the people that were with him , from lying in wait . * And when Gaal saw the people , he said to Zebul , Behold , there come people down from the top of the mountains . And Zebul said unto him , Thou seest the shadow of the mountains as if they were men . * And Gaal spake again and said , See there come people down by the middle of the land , and another company come along by the plain of Meonenim . * Then said Zebul unto him , Where is now thy mouth , wherewith thou saidst , Who is Abimelech , that we should serve him ? is not this the people that thou hast despised ? go out , I pray now , and fight with them . * And Gaal went out before the men of Shechem , and fought with Abimelech . * And Abimelech chased him , and he fled before him , and many were overthrown and wounded , even unto the entering of the gate . * And Abimelech dwelt at Arumah : and Zebul thrust out Gaal and his brethren , that they should not dwell in Shechem . * And it came to pass on the morrow , that the people went out into the field ; and they told Abimelech . * And he took the people , and divided them into three companies , and laid wait in the field , and looked , and , behold , the people were come forth out of the city ; and he rose up against them , and smote them . * And Abimelech , and the company that was with him , rushed forward , and stood in the entering of the gate of the city : and the two other companies ran upon all the people that were in the fields , and slew them . * And Abimelech fought against the city all that day ; and he took the city , and slew the people that was therein , and beat down the city , and sowed it with salt . * And when all the men of the tower of Shechem heard that , they entered into an hold of the house of the god Berith . * And it was told Abimelech , that all the men of the tower of Shechem were gathered together . * And Abimelech gat him up to mount Zalmon , he and all the people that were with him ; and Abimelech took an axe in his hand , and cut down a bough from the trees , and took it , and laid it on his shoulder , and said unto the people that were with him , What ye have seen me do , make haste , and do as I have done . * And all the people likewise cut down every man his bough , and followed Abimelech , and put them to the hold , and set the hold on fire upon them ; so that all the men of the tower of Shechem died also , about a thousand men and women . * Then went Abimelech to Thebez , and encamped against Thebez , and took it . * But there was a strong tower within the city , and thither fled all the men and women , and all they of the city , and shut it to them , and gat them up to the top of the tower . * And Abimelech came unto the tower , and fought against it , and went hard unto the door of the tower to burn it with fire . * And a certain woman cast a piece of a millstone upon Abimelech 's head , and all to brake his skull . * Then he called hastily unto the young man his armourbearer , and said unto him , Draw thy sword , and slay me , that men say not of me , A woman slew him . And his young man thrust him through , and he died . * And when the men of Israel saw that Abimelech was dead , they departed every man unto his place . * Thus God rendered the wickedness of Abimelech , which he did unto his father , in slaying his seventy brethren : * And all the evil of the men of Shechem did God render upon their heads : and upon them came the curse of Jotham the son of Jerubbaal . * And after Abimelech there arose to defend Israel Tola the son of Puah , the son of Dodo , a man of Issachar ; and he dwelt in Shamir in mount Ephraim . * And he judged Israel twenty and three years , and died , and was buried in Shamir . * And after him arose Jair , a Gileadite , and judged Israel twenty and two years . * And he had thirty sons that rode on thirty ass colts , and they had thirty cities , which are called Havothjair unto this day , which are in the land of Gilead . * And Jair died , and was buried in Camon . * And the children of Israel did evil again in the sight of the LORD , and served Baalim , and Ashtaroth , and the gods of Syria , and the gods of Zidon , and the gods of Moab , and the gods of the children of Ammon , and the gods of the Philistines , and forsook the LORD , and served not him . * And the anger of the LORD was hot against Israel , and he sold them into the hands of the Philistines , and into the hands of the children of Ammon . * And that year they vexed and oppressed the children of Israel : eighteen years , all the children of Israel that were on the other side Jordan in the land of the Amorites , which is in Gilead . * Moreover the children of Ammon passed over Jordan to fight also against Judah , and against Benjamin , and against the house of Ephraim ; so that Israel was sore distressed . * And the children of Israel cried unto the LORD , saying , We have sinned against thee , both because we have forsaken our God , and also served Baalim . * And the LORD said unto the children of Israel , Did not I deliver you from the Egyptians , and from the Amorites , from the children of Ammon , and from the Philistines ? * The Zidonians also , and the Amalekites , and the Maonites , did oppress you ; and ye cried to me , and I delivered you out of their hand . * Yet ye have forsaken me , and served other gods : wherefore I will deliver you no more . * Go and cry unto the gods which ye have chosen ; let them deliver you in the time of your tribulation . * And the children of Israel said unto the LORD , We have sinned : do thou unto us whatsoever seemeth good unto thee ; deliver us only , we pray thee , this day . * And they put away the strange gods from among them , and served the LORD : and his soul was grieved for the misery of Israel . * Then the children of Ammon were gathered together , and encamped in Gilead . And the children of Israel assembled themselves together , and encamped in Mizpeh . * And the people and princes of Gilead said one to another , What man is he that will begin to fight against the children of Ammon ? he shall be head over all the inhabitants of Gilead . * Now Jephthah the Gileadite was a mighty man of valour , and he was the son of an harlot : and Gilead begat Jephthah . * And Gilead 's wife bare him sons ; and his wife 's sons grew up , and they thrust out Jephthah , and said unto him , Thou shalt not inherit in our father 's house ; for thou art the son of a strange woman . * Then Jephthah fled from his brethren , and dwelt in the land of Tob : and there were gathered vain men to Jephthah , and went out with him . * And it came to pass in process of time , that the children of Ammon made war against Israel . * And it was so , that when the children of Ammon made war against Israel , the elders of Gilead went to fetch Jephthah out of the land of Tob : * And they said unto Jephthah , Come , and be our captain , that we may fight with the children of Ammon . * And Jephthah said unto the elders of Gilead , Did not ye hate me , and expel me out of my father 's house ? and why are ye come unto me now when ye are in distress ? * And the elders of Gilead said unto Jephthah , Therefore we turn again to thee now , that thou mayest go with us , and fight against the children of Ammon , and be our head over all the inhabitants of Gilead . * And Jephthah said unto the elders of Gilead , If ye bring me home again to fight against the children of Ammon , and the LORD deliver them before me , shall I be your head ? * And the elders of Gilead said unto Jephthah , The LORD be witness between us , if we do not so according to thy words . * Then Jephthah went with the elders of Gilead , and the people made him head and captain over them : and Jephthah uttered all his words before the LORD in Mizpeh . * And Jephthah sent messengers unto the king of the children of Ammon , saying , What hast thou to do with me , that thou art come against me to fight in my land ? * And the king of the children of Ammon answered unto the messengers of Jephthah , Because Israel took away my land , when they came up out of Egypt , from Arnon even unto Jabbok , and unto Jordan : now therefore restore those lands again peaceably . * And Jephthah sent messengers again unto the king of the children of Ammon : * And said unto him , Thus saith Jephthah , Israel took not away the land of Moab , nor the land of the children of Ammon : * But when Israel came up from Egypt , and walked through the wilderness unto the Red sea , and came to Kadesh ; * Then Israel sent messengers unto the king of Edom , saying , Let me , I pray thee , pass through thy land : but the king of Edom would not hearken thereto . And in like manner they sent unto the king of Moab : but he would not consent : and Israel abode in Kadesh . * Then they went along through the wilderness , and compassed the land of Edom , and the land of Moab , and came by the east side of the land of Moab , and pitched on the other side of Arnon , but came not within the border of Moab : for Arnon was the border of Moab . * And Israel sent messengers unto Sihon king of the Amorites , the king of Heshbon ; and Israel said unto him , Let us pass , we pray thee , through thy land into my place . * But Sihon trusted not Israel to pass through his coast : but Sihon gathered all his people together , and pitched in Jahaz , and fought against Israel . * And the LORD God of Israel delivered Sihon and all his people into the hand of Israel , and they smote them : so Israel possessed all the land of the Amorites , the inhabitants of that country . * And they possessed all the coasts of the Amorites , from Arnon even unto Jabbok , and from the wilderness even unto Jordan . * So now the LORD God of Israel hath dispossessed the Amorites from before his people Israel , and shouldest thou possess it ? * Wilt not thou possess that which Chemosh thy god giveth thee to possess ? So whomsoever the LORD our God shall drive out from before us , them will we possess . * And now art thou any thing better than Balak the son of Zippor , king of Moab ? did he ever strive against Israel , or did he ever fight against them , * While Israel dwelt in Heshbon and her towns , and in Aroer and her towns , and in all the cities that be along by the coasts of Arnon , three hundred years ? why therefore did ye not recover them within that time ? * Wherefore I have not sinned against thee , but thou doest me wrong to war against me : the LORD the Judge be judge this day between the children of Israel and the children of Ammon . * Howbeit the king of the children of Ammon hearkened not unto the words of Jephthah which he sent him . * Then the Spirit of the LORD came upon Jephthah , and he passed over Gilead , and Manasseh , and passed over Mizpeh of Gilead , and from Mizpeh of Gilead he passed over unto the children of Ammon . * And Jephthah vowed a vow unto the LORD , and said , If thou shalt without fail deliver the children of Ammon into mine hands , * Then it shall be , that whatsoever cometh forth of the doors of my house to meet me , when I return in peace from the children of Ammon , shall surely be the LORD 'S , and I will offer it up for a burnt offering . * So Jephthah passed over unto the children of Ammon to fight against them ; and the LORD delivered them into his hands . * And he smote them from Aroer , even till thou come to Minnith , even twenty cities , and unto the plain of the vineyards , with a very great slaughter . Thus the children of Ammon were subdued before the children of Israel . * And Jephthah came to Mizpeh unto his house , and , behold , his daughter came out to meet him with timbrels and with dances : and she was his only child ; beside her he had neither son nor daughter . * And it came to pass , when he saw her , that he rent his clothes , and said , Alas , my daughter ! thou hast brought me very low , and thou art one of them that trouble me : for I have opened my mouth unto the LORD , and I cannot go back . * And she said unto him , My father , if thou hast opened thy mouth unto the LORD , do to me according to that which hath proceeded out of thy mouth ; forasmuch as the LORD hath taken vengeance for thee of thine enemies , even of the children of Ammon . * And she said unto her father , Let this thing be done for me : let me alone two months , that I may go up and down upon the mountains , and bewail my virginity , I and my fellows . * And he said , Go . And he sent her away for two months : and she went with her companions , and bewailed her virginity upon the mountains . * And it came to pass at the end of two months , that she returned unto her father , who did with her according to his vow which he had vowed : and she knew no man .
